Biography

Alexander is well-versed in the field of general liability insurance defense and handles a variety of cases including motor vehicle accidents, premises liability, property damage, construction and labor law matters. He enjoys discovering the intricate details and nuisances of each case and establishing professional relationships with the insurers and the insured clients.

Alexander has experience drafting motions for summary judgment, orders to show cause and affirmations in opposition. He is also available to make court appearances throughout the five boroughs of New York City, Long Island, Westchester County and New Jersey for discovery conferences and oral arguments.

Prior to beginning his legal career, Alexander worked for CBS Sports Network in New York City and was on the broadcast team for Super Bowl 50 and the 2016 NCAA Men’s Basketball Tournament.
